What Is the International Journal of Management Information Systems and Data Science
At its core, this publication is a peer‑reviewed outlet that welcomes research blending management information systems (MIS) with modern data‑science methods. Think of it as a place where a paper on ERP system optimization can sit next to a study that uses deep learning to forecast customer churn. The editors look for contributions that either advance theory in MIS, showcase novel data‑driven solutions to managerial problems, or push the boundaries of analytics techniques in organizational contexts Less friction, more output..
Scope and Topics
The journal’s call for papers lists a handful of broad themes, but the real sweet spot is anything that treats data as a strategic asset. Typical articles cover:
- Business intelligence and analytics architectures
- Knowledge management systems enhanced by AI
- Cybersecurity considerations for information systems
- Data governance, privacy, and ethical implications
- Emerging technologies like blockchain, IoT, or edge computing applied to management problems

How It Works (Submission, Review, and Production)
Understanding the workflow helps you tailor your manuscript and set realistic expectations.
Preparing Your Manuscript
First, check the latest author guidelines. They’ll specify formatting (usually Word or LaTeX), reference style (often APA or Harvard), and any required sections like a “Managerial Implications” paragraph. The journal appreciates a clear abstract that outlines the problem, method, key findings, and practical relevance—all in under 250 words.
The Submission Process
You create an account on the editorial portal, upload your files, and fill out metadata such as keywords and potential conflicts of interest. But it’s wise to suggest three to five reviewers who are knowledgeable about your niche but not direct competitors. The editor will then assign an associate editor who oversees the peer review.
Peer Review Mechanics
Typically, two independent reviewers receive your manuscript. Reviews usually return within three to four weeks, though timelines can stretch if reviewers are busy. Because of that, they evaluate originality, methodological rigor, clarity, and the contribution to both MIS and data‑science literature. You’ll get a decision—accept, minor revision, major revision, or reject—along with detailed comments.

Revising and Resubmitting
If you’re asked to revise, address each point methodically. A common tactic is to copy the reviewer’s comment into your response letter and then explain exactly how you changed the text or why you chose not to. Transparency builds trust and often speeds up the second round.
Production and Publication
Once accepted, the manuscript goes to copyediting. Here's the thing — you’ll receive a proof to check for any introduced errors. Also, after you approve, the article is scheduled for an issue, assigned a volume and page range, and given a DOI. Common Mistakes / What Most People Get Wrong
Even seasoned authors slip up on a few predictable things. Knowing these can save you time and frustration.
Overlooking the Managerial Angle
It’s tempting to treat the journal as a pure data‑science outlet and submit a heavily technical paper with little discussion of implications for organizations. Reviewers often flag this as a mismatch with the journal’s aim. Make sure you spell out how your findings help managers make better decisions or improve system performance.
Ignoring the Literature Bridge
Some authors cite only the latest ML papers or only the classic MIS works, forgetting to show how the two bodies of knowledge intersect. A strong manuscript cites foundational MIS theories (like the technology‑acceptance model or dynamic capabilities) and recent data‑science advances, then explains where the gap lies and how the paper fills it And it works..
Weak Reproducibility
Data‑science work lives or dies by reproducibility. Even so, failing to share code, data preprocessing steps, or parameter settings can lead to rejection or requests for major revision. Even if you can’t share proprietary data, providing a synthetic dataset or a detailed pseudo‑code walkthrough goes a long way Turns out it matters..

Overloading with Jargon
While the readership is technically savvy, excessive acronyms without clear definitions can obscure your message. Introduce each term the first time you use it, and consider a short glossary if your paper leans heavily on specialized language Not complicated — just consistent..
Practical Tips / What Actually Works
Here’s what has helped colleagues get their papers across the finish line with fewer rounds of revision.
Start with a Clear Problem Statement
Spend the first paragraph describing a real managerial pain point—stock‑out costs, delayed reporting, security breaches—then show why existing approaches fall short. This hooks both reviewers and practitioners.
Use a Hybrid Methods Section
Split your methods into two sub‑sections: one covering the information‑systems context (architecture, stakeholders, processes) and another detailing the data‑science technique (algorithm choice, validation metrics,
validation strategy, and hyperparameter tuning). This structure lets reviewers with different expertise evaluate each part on its own terms.
Pre‑Register or Pre‑Print Early
Depositing a pre‑print on arXiv, SSRN, or a domain‑specific repository before submission establishes priority, invites early feedback, and often attracts citations before the formal version appears. If the journal permits, mention the pre‑print in your cover letter so editors can see community reaction.
Build a “Reviewer‑Ready” Supplement
Anticipate the most common requests: a table mapping every hypothesis to its test, a flowchart of data cleaning decisions, and a sensitivity analysis showing how results change with alternative model specifications. Upload these as supplementary material at submission; reviewers appreciate not having to ask for them later.
Respond to Reviews with a Change Log
When you resubmit, include a two‑column table: the left column quotes each reviewer comment verbatim, the right column describes the exact change made (with page/line numbers). This transparency reduces back‑and‑forth cycles and signals professionalism The details matter here..
take advantage of the Revision to Strengthen the Managerial Contribution
Use reviewer feedback as an excuse to deepen the implications section. Practically speaking, add a “Managerial Guidelines” box or a short decision‑framework figure that translates your technical findings into actionable steps. Editors often cite this addition as the reason they accept a revised manuscript.
